Basic Information About El Tari (KOE/WATT)

El Tari Airport (KOE/WATT) serves as the primary gateway to Kupang, the capital city of Nusa Tenggara Timur (East Nusa Tenggara), Indonesia. This airport is crucial for connecting the islands within the province and linking them to other parts of Indonesia and potentially international destinations. It plays a vital role in supporting tourism, trade, and transportation for the region.

Located approximately 8 kilometres (5 miles) from Kupang city centre, El Tari Airport is easily accessible. The journey to the city typically takes around 15-20 minutes by car, depending on traffic conditions. Public transport options are also available, providing a more budget-friendly, albeit potentially longer, route into the city.

As the main airport in East Nusa Tenggara, El Tari handles a significant volume of passenger traffic, making it a key transit hub for the region. It facilitates connections to popular destinations like Labuan Bajo (Komodo Airport) and other islands within the province, solidifying its importance in the Indonesian aviation network.

El Tari Terminals & Layout

El Tari Airport features a single passenger terminal that efficiently manages both domestic and international flights. While not divided into physically separate buildings, the terminal is organised to streamline passenger flow for different types of travel. This design ensures a relatively straightforward experience for passengers arriving and departing.

The terminal's primary functions include check-in counters for various airlines, security screening areas, departure gates for both domestic and international flights, baggage claim carousels, and arrival halls. Dedicated areas are also available for immigration and customs processing for international arrivals. The layout is designed to minimise walking distances and provide clear signage to guide passengers.

Inter-terminal transport isn't a concern at El Tari Airport due to its single-terminal design. All facilities are within easy walking distance. This compact layout contributes to a smoother and less stressful travel experience, especially for those with connecting flights or limited mobility.

Airlines & Destinations

El Tari Airport hosts a variety of airlines, connecting Kupang to numerous destinations across Indonesia. Major airlines operating at KOE include flag carriers like Garuda Indonesia and low-cost carriers such as Lion Air and Super Air Jet. These airlines provide essential links to major cities like Jakarta, Surabaya, and Denpasar, facilitating both business and leisure travel.

Popular routes from El Tari include frequent flights to Jakarta (CGK), Denpasar (DPS), and Surabaya (SUB). These routes cater to both domestic travellers and international tourists connecting through these major hubs. Seasonal flights may also be available, particularly during peak tourist seasons or holidays, offering increased connectivity to specific destinations.

  • Weather Considerations: Kupang experiences a distinct dry and wet season. The dry season (May to September) is generally the best time to visit, with sunny skies and pleasant temperatures. The wet season (October to April) can bring heavy rainfall and occasional disruptions to flights.

Attractions & Hotels Near El Tari

Whether you have a layover or are planning an extended stay, Kupang and its surroundings offer a range of attractions and accommodation options.

Closest Hotels to El Tari: For ultimate convenience, consider staying at one of the hotels near the airport. Several options are available within a short drive, offering comfortable accommodation and easy access to El Tari. Alternatively, hotels in the central Kupang area, such as those in Oebobo or Kelapa Lima, provide a wider range of choices and are still within a reasonable distance (15-30 minutes) from the airport, depending on traffic. These areas offer a mix of budget-friendly and more upscale hotels.

Tourist Attractions Near El Tari: If you have some time to spare, explore these popular spots near El Tari: Lasiana Beach, a popular spot for sunset views; Tablolong Beach, known for its clear waters and relaxed atmosphere; Crystal Cave (Goa Kristal), a unique underground cave with a crystal-clear pool; Oenesu Waterfall, a scenic waterfall surrounded by lush greenery; and the Kupang Museum, showcasing the history and culture of Nusa Tenggara Timur. You could also visit the local markets for an authentic taste of Kupang life or explore the nearby Semau Island for a day trip.
